    Abstract

    A short introduction will be given to the European (ESPRIT II) project, "IT Support for Emergency Management - ISEM". The project is aimed at the development of an integrated information system capable of supporting the complex, dynamic, distributed decision making in the management of emergencies. The basic models developed to describe and construct emergency management organisations and their preparedness have been illustrated, and it has been stated that similarities may be found even in emergency situations that originally are of quite different nature.
